Job Description

Job Location: Twinsburg, Ohio

The Project Manager leads engineering development projects, responsible for technical process compliance, schedule, non-recurring costs, manage technical risks, and adherence to project milestones.

They will lead a cross-functional project team of engineers across several different departments, prioritizing and communicating issues to the Program Manager and upper management and coordinating functions.

The preferred location for the role would be Twinsburg, OH but there is the possibility to be located in Sarasota, FL for the right candidate.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ities

-Effective project communication to engineering team, engineering management, program management, and customers (technical aspects)

-Organize and lead technical decision-making process within projects, ensuring that technical decisions made in the project are compatible with Program objectives and lead to the best overall outcomes

-Advocate for process adherence of engineering team

-Estimation, planning, coordination, and tracking of engineering work

-Represent Technical function in the Program team as per the Safran Program Management process

-Ensure the adherence to the Safran Develop process

-Project planning and reporting

-Organize and lead the project (WBS, OBS, top level schedule, SOW engineering) in accordance with the program objectives for engineering.

-Identify resource requirements and maintain the project plan in line with assigned resources

-Forecasting engineering resource needs (human and financial) for budgeting and financial control purposes

-Ensure projects are delivered to financial targets for Engineering Non-Recurring Costs (NRC)

-Ensure that technical decisions are coherent with the Recurring Costs (RC) targets

-Ensure project deliverables are delivered to the agreed timescale

-Manage technical risks (identification, quotation, mitigation, escalation)

-Provide necessary KPI's to the Program Manager and engineering management

-Ensure compliance with Airworthiness requirements

-Deliver definition of and adherence to project milestones, both external and internal

-Manage the system configuration at program level and with customer

-Request technical audits when necessary

-Ensure project considers Design to Industrialization and Manufacturability

-Support the lead engineers in interfacing between different departments or sites

-Other duties may be assigned

Job Requirements

Education and/or Experience

•Bachelor's of Science degree in Engineering and a minimum of 4 years of experience in an engineering or technical project management role

•Demonstrated experience participating or leading the development of a new complex product in the aerospace industry as a Tier 1 supplier or at a major aircraft manufacturer

•Experience of working in a matrix organization

•Experience leading technical teams

•Experience with MS Project or equivalent is essential

•Must be a U.S. citizen authorized to work in the United States without company sponsorship.

This position requires access to technologies and hardware subject to US national security-based export control requirements. All applicants must be US Persons (8 USC 1324b(a)(3)), or otherwise authorized by the U.S. Government. No company sponsorship will be offered.

Preferred Qualifications:

•Experience leading cross-functional program teams

•Experience developing an aerospace product for a US Military Program

•Experience working within a heavily regulated industry

•Aerospace experience and understanding of standards (RTCA DO-160, DO-178, DO-254, ARP4754A, etc.)

•Experience with Power BI

•PMP Certified
